Dehchuli

Dehchuli is a village located in Kesli tehsil of Sagar district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Kesli (tehsildar office) and 74km away from district headquarter Sagar. As per 2009 stats, Gatauri Pana P is the gram panchayat of Dehchuli village.

About Dehchuli

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dehchuli is 461301. The village spans a total geographical area of 554.12 hectares. Deori is nearest town to Dehchuli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 46km away.

Population of Dehchuli

Below is a concise population overview of Dehchuli as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 239 123 116
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 32 11 21
Scheduled Castes (SC) 18 12 6
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 42 20 22
Literate Population 129 72 57
Illiterate Population 110 51 59

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Dehchuli village:

  • The total population of Dehchuli village is around 239, including approximately 123 males and 116 females, with a sex ratio of 943 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 32 children aged 0–6 years in Dehchuli village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Dehchuli village has 18 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 42 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Dehchuli village is about 53.97%, with male literacy at 58.54% and female literacy at 49.14%.
  • There are around 63 households in Dehchuli village.

Connectivity of Dehchuli

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dehchuli. As per the 2011 stats, Dehchuli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
